... I read it and except of BS like "sanctions being helpful", "the leader being 26 years old lady" etc., it is quite interesting; I'll very briefly summarize what I recall (I'm no expert, so if you don't like it, don't read it, but don't tell me OK):
  • they use glass, not plastic (the disadvantages are obviously fragility and weight; obvious advantage is transparency, the other include heat resistance and the possibility to apply coating(s))
  • they worked around disadvantages, claim they have exceptionally tough glass which is lighter than plastic would be
  • they utilize the advantages in what they then call construction optics material (OK that's how I translated it :)
  • stuff I described above is used for PAKFA canopies (including folding sections), which of course is complicated due to the shape etc.: several glass sheets are first like baked to collapse into one durable, hardened part (the picture taken before this process is in your post https://www.sinodefenceforum.com/pak-fa-fgfa-discussions.t7155/page-141#post-397402) which is then cut by lasers and coated

The Su-47 was a prototype which competed against the MiG 1.44 prototype in the Soviet equivalent of the ATF competition. They flew it around a bit to see if it would attract investment. It never did. It also had issues with airframe fatigue (as do nearly invariably all forward swept wing designs) which kept it out of consideration as a main program. While the MiG 1.44 was obsolete by the time the RuAF had the money to acquire new aircraft.

The Su-57 is not more delayed than the F-35 if you consider when it entered development. I think it will have a technology sophistication in between the F-22 and F-35.
